Man charged after admitting to drinking two Modelos before driving

27-year-old Roberto Cruz was charged with driving under the influence and driving without a license after he was stopped for speeding and admitted to drinking before driving.

On November 8th, Watertown Police Officer Nicholas Deck noticed a vehicle traveling over the speed limit on Sparta Pike. He initiated a traffic stop and found that Roberto Cruz was operating the vehicle.

Per the affidavit, Officer Deck noticed a strong smell of alcohol coming from Roberto. His eyes were reported to be red and watery, and he seemed unstable on his feet. Utilizing Roberto’s roommate as a translator, Officer Deck was informed that he drank two Modelo beers before driving. During a field sobriety test, Roberto showed signs of impairment, and two half-empty Modelo beer bottles were found in the vehicle that were still cold to the touch. A computer check revealed that Roberto did not have a driver’s license.

Roberto Cruz was arrested and charged with driving under the influence and driving without a license. He was later released on a $2,000 bond.
